Joe Duffy fc26844856 Go generics proof of concept
This is a basic proof of concept for using Go generics in our Go
SDK. There were a number of "on the fly" design decisions made:

* Replace Input altogether.

* Keep Output[T], but it needs to be a struct largely due to the
  lack of generics support in the Go reflection library.

* Introduce AnyOutput as a base interface that all Output[*]s
  implement, which lets us treat any "outputtish" things uniformly.

This is enough to get the basic hello, world working:

  package main

  import (
      "github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"
  )

  func main() {
      p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
          var bucket Bucket
          if err := ctx.RegisterResource("aws:s3/bucket:Bucket", "myBucket", pulumi.Map{}, &bucket); err != nil {
              return err
          }

          ctx.Export("bucketName", bucket.Bucket)

          nameLength := pulumi.Apply(bucket.Bucket, func(name string) int {
              return len(name)
          })
          ctx.Export("bucketNameLength", nameLength)

          return nil
      })
  }

There are plenty of embarassing hacks needed to get this to work,
and some blatent omissions too. For instance, I doubt Any works, and
obviously the tests won't run clean. Nevertheless, I wanted to save/
archive/share this work in the event that it's helpful to someone.

Pulumi Language SDKs

This directory contains the Pulumi SDKs for all supported languages.

Please see the respective READMEs for information about installing and using these libraries:

The language providers work by implementing gRPC interfaces defined in proto/.
